    2007 Fld. Classic Detroit. Last week noticed tail lights not working when lights are on. Brake lights work fine, Reverse lights work fine, Indicators work fine. Only the tail lights are not working. Trailer lights just fine.
    What I have done so far. 1. changed harnesses - no effect.

    i assume its the turn indicators in the dash flickering? bad ground would be primary suspect. follow the wiring. check the realy,and power supply there as well.

    Go back of the truck look at tail light wires, sometime they start rubbing on the frame and short out
